style: top 10 remix challenge

Jen from Librarian for Life and Style recently posted about the Top 10 Remix Challenge, hosted by Sarah's Real Life. I've been a little obsessed with closet downsizing this year and intrigued by the idea of a capsule wardrobe, but I don't like the idea of leaving perfectly good clothes in a closet or drawer because they aren't part of my "capsule." That's what makes the Top 10 Remix perfect - instead of limiting the total number of items in a wardrobe, Sarah's challenging remixers to choose ten items that are the epitome of their style, then work at least one of those ten items into each outfit worn in a month. I took  a weekend to think about my items - if I'd be wearing them so regularly, they needed to be versatile and classic. I think of my personal style as preppy meets bohemian, and I've been shopping within a navy, coral, and teal accent color palette since my vacation to Williamsburg. Here are the ten items I chose to remix this month:

Calling All Aspiring Designers!

**This post contains affiliate links and I will be compensated if you make a purchase after clicking on my links. 



I've been a ModCloth affiliate for a while now because I absolutely love their collections of vintage-inspired clothing, accessories and home goods.  ModCloth is launching its second Make the Cut Contest of the year! Make the Cut is a fashion design contest that I think some of you could totally rock at!  In this spring's edition, ModCloth is giving contestants the opportunity to design a print pattern for a scarf. The top 10 submissions will be hosted on the Be the Buyer page, where member of ModCloth's devoted community will vote for their favorite print. The lucky winner will have their design produced by and sold on ModCloth (with their name on the tag!), plus they'll receive a $500 prize!  

ModCloth will be accepting contest submissions until 11:59 p.m. PT on 5/30.  Community Members can vote for and comment on those designs from 10 a.m. PT on 6/9 to 11:59 p.m. PT on 6/13 via Be the Buyer. On 6/16, the winner will be announced on Story, the ModCloth blog.

Good Morning, Sunshine! Lemon Wardrobe, Decor & What I Smell Like...

Everything's coming up lemons this spring - the fruit itself and its sunny color are everywhere, from fashion to home decor.  No wonder - research about the color yellow suggests that it can really change people's thought and mood patterns.

Stylists cite yellow as an inviting color and studies have found that people feel happier and more open around this sunshiny shade - that makes it the perfect choice for many occasions, from an interview to brunch with your best girlfriend.  Interior designers and home decor color consultants recommend yellow to stimulate conversation, warmth, and connection and claim that saturated yellow can even help improve focus, which makes it a great wall color for foyers and living rooms and a good accent color for offices and classrooms.

Color therapists believe that looking at yellow can help ease some cases of depression.  Adding a little sunkissed yellow to your wardrobe or space is a great way to ensure a happy start to your day!
